Spaichinger Schallanalysator: A Free, Privacy-Respecting Sound Analysis App for Science Education

Enhance your science education with Spaichinger Schallanalysator, a free and privacy-conscious sound analysis application designed for educational purposes. This comprehensive app, complete with a detailed user manual and experiment guides, is ideal for conducting acoustics and mechanics experiments.

Explore its nine versatile windows, including a storage oscilloscope, frequency spectrum analyzer, fundamental frequency detector, dual-tone generator, pulse generator, noise light simulator, effective sound pressure level meter, sound pressure level meter, and A-weighted sound pressure level meter. Analyze pre-loaded wave recordings of musical instruments, save, open, and share your measurements as WAV files. The app also enables playback and simultaneous analysis of recordings, making precise musical instrument tuning a breeze.

While the integrated microphones might not offer laboratory-grade precision, the sound level readings remain valuable for educational demonstrations and experiments.

Key Features:

  • Comprehensive User Manual: Easy navigation and understanding of app functionality.
  • Guided Experiments: Numerous experiment instructions for acoustics and mechanics.
  • Backward Compatibility: A dedicated version (-2) ensures usability on older devices.
  • Multi-Window Interface: Nine configurable windows (single or dual display) for in-depth sound analysis.
  • Recording and Playback: Record, save, and replay sounds with real-time measurement display.
  • Musical Instrument Tuning: Precise fundamental frequency detection, note identification, and closest-note frequency display for accurate tuning.
